
Pushing is dangerous though, because 1s (from the initial roll or the reroll) cause problems.

If the situation is dire, you can "push" the roll, rerolling any that didn't come up 1 or 6. If you get a 6 on one of your dice, that's a success (extra 6s can usually get you extra bonuses). Add your stat, skill, and gear bonus together to get your pool (you want to have different color dice for each one though). The core dice mechanic is to make dice pools of d6s.
